Urgent Appeal for Blood Donors To Attend Cork Clinics

The IBTS is currently struggling to sustain the supply of certain blood groups


The Irish Blood Transfusion Service has made an urgent appeal for blood donors to attend its Cork clinics as it's is currently struggling to sustain the supply of certain Blood Groups

This week local clinics are being held at the Commons Inn, Blackpool today from 5.00 - 8.30 p.m 

Two clinics are being held today and tomorrow at the GAA Pavilion in Bandon from 5.00 - 8.30 p.m tomorrow and on Wednesday 1st February from 3.00 - 5.00 & from 7.00 - 9.00 p.m.

Clinics also run each week at St. Finbarr's Hospital on the Douglas Road and more information can be found by clicking on giveblood.ie
